JEE Main 2021 Paper 2 (BArch) exam for the first shift begins today from 9 am across 331 test centres across the country and abroad. Around 11 lakh candidates are appearing for JEE Main 2021 from February 23 to 26. The morning shift is being held from 9 am to 12 pm while the second shift to begin from 3 pm to 6 pm. This year, the National Testing Agency (NTA) is conducting the JEE Main 2021 exam in four sessions - February, March April and May. Amidst this COVID-19 pandemic, it is important for all candidates appearing in the test to check all the JEE Main 2021 exam day instructions and guidelines released by NTA to avoid any last-minute mistakes. All the COVID-19 safety measures are being taken at the JEE Main 2021 exam centres including frisking from a distance, social distancing and hand sanitiser.

The authority has released an advisory regarding the COVID-19 outbreak safety which is to be strictly followed by the candidates and examination staff at the JEE Main 2021 exam centre.

Important points to remember for JEE Main 2021 exam

  • The JEE Main admit card 2021 is an important document that must be carried to the examination hall.
  • Candidates have to carry the admit card along with the Undertaking duly signed,
  • face mask and gloves
  • personal hand sanitiser (50 ml),
  • transparent water bottle
  • ballpoint pen
  • a valid ID proof
  • and passport size photograph to the examination hall

Note: For the drawing test of JEE Main Paper 2 BArch students, the candidates must bring all their Geometry set and all other required items. Watercolours on the drawing sheet are not allowed.

 JEE Main 2021 Paper 1 exam will be held in online mode while JEE Main 2021 Paper 2 BArch is being held in both online and  “Pen & Paper” (offline) modes. The drawing test for the BArch paper is being held in offline mode. JEE Main 2021 will Aspirants can appear for any one of them or both the exams. JEE Main 2021 result will be declared after each of the sessions gets over.
